UK slaps travel visa restrictions on St. Lucia, Nicaragua

Britain has introduced a visa requirement for citizens of the small ​Caribbean island nation of St. Lucia and the Central American country of ‌Nicaragua, as its government looks to tighten rules amid pressure from the populist Reform UK party.

UK leader Starmer faces an electoral test after Epstein fallout shakes his grip on power

The anti-immigration Reform UK, led by the veteran hard-right politician Nigel Farage, holds just eight of the 650 seats in the House of Commons — Labour has 404 — but has topped national opinion polls for months, ahead of both Labour and the main opposition Conservative Party.
